Can Tecell's CMS support AC and DC charging stations?

Tecell’s Charge Management System (CMS) is designed to support both AC and DC charging stations within a single unified platform. This capability allows operators to manage all charging infrastructure types from one interface, providing centralized control and analytics across mixed fleets.

How Unified Management Works

The CMS handles communication protocols for both AC and DC stations through standardized interfaces. It supports OCPP 1.6 and 2.0.1, ensuring compatibility with a wide range of hardware regardless of charging type. Operators can configure settings, monitor performance, and apply policies consistently across all connected devices.

This unified approach reduces operational complexity. Instead of managing separate systems for AC and DC, users can view real-time status, manage reservations, and track energy consumption in one dashboard. The system also enables dynamic load balancing between station types, optimizing power distribution based on demand.

Practical Benefits for Fleet Operators

Fleet managers benefit significantly from this integrated approach. They can deploy a single CMS to oversee both fast DC and standard AC chargers at multiple locations. This simplifies billing, maintenance scheduling, and performance reporting across diverse charging networks.

For example, a logistics company using Tecell’s CMS can monitor battery charging across electric delivery trucks (DC) and office parking lots (AC) from the same administrative tool. The system aggregates data to show total energy usage, cost per charge, and uptime metrics, enabling better decision-making for fleet operations.
